### Offline Mode

The Fernwhistle survey app caches plot data locally when crews lose signal out in the back paddocks, then syncs through the Driftway queue once they're back in range. Sync batches are capped at 500 records, so big backlogs just take a few passes — nothing to babysit. Before cutting a release, confirm the sync endpoint is reachable from the build. The sync service authenticates with the key below.

gateway credential: vxb3-p91

### Step 4: Stabilize the integration tests

Heads up: the Tollgate payments suite is flaky mostly because tests share one sandbox ledger. Before migrating, give each test run its own namespace and bump the settlement poll timeout — the old default is way too tight. Once that's in place, reruns should drop to near zero. The test harness picks up these configuration values at startup.

config for hahip-yajep:
holix:
  log_level: error
  metrics_host: metrics.holix.qorvellabs.internal
  pin: 9600
  pool_size: 8

Handover from the Driftbell webhook work: retries use exponential backoff, five attempts max, then the event parks in the dead-letter queue. Support can replay parked events from the Driftbell ops panel — nothing scary. If the panel logs you out mid-replay, get back in with the recovery passphrase below.

recovery phrase for fajeg-kawep: druix-gorius-briax-ulaeth-fraox-lammir-pelox-jormir-pelwyn-julir

## Onboarding: Featherkit Versioning

Featherkit (our shared component library) uses lockstep semver: all packages publish together. Consumers pin minor versions; patch bumps auto-apply via the weekly sync pipeline. Breaking changes land behind a major flag announced at eng sync. Publishing requires the registry credential in your local env; before your first publish, add this line to `.env.local`.

sealed setting: LEDGER_TOKEN20=6148d35bbb480b0ab79e

## Changed defaults

Heads up: the Ledgerline tax-rate lookup cache now defaults to a 15-minute TTL instead of 24 hours. Turns out rates in the Veldt County sandbox were going stale mid-demo, which was embarrassing. Eviction is now LRU rather than FIFO, and the cache warms on boot. If you're reviewing, check that nothing hardcodes the old TTL. The new defaults land as follows.

deployment values, bajop-taweg:
holwyn:
  log_level: debug
  metrics_host: metrics.holwyn.zemvarsys.internal
  pool_size: 32